Transaction 517573620ce2d09724aa301feb43844392e6e61cfbee1eb3216615696e55aba1

1 Input
2 Outputs
  • 517573620ce2d09724aa301feb43844392e6e61cfbee1eb3216615696e55aba1:0
  • value  184500
    address  335Xhw4mo4YdWDWCPcEN6Rivw9XLwxSsHn
  • 517573620ce2d09724aa301feb43844392e6e61cfbee1eb3216615696e55aba1:1
  • value  661660
    address  bc1quxpvxmfp05mf3g37cmw6tg8ygcp22arh52gpvp